Viennese Cookie Bars

check them off as you prepareHow to Make It
- 1
Whisk 1 egg with 100g sugar and 1g salt until light, then incorporate 150g soft butter.
- 2
Gradually stir in 250g flour and 5g baking powder, kneading quickly into a firm, smooth dough.
- 3
Cut off 1/3 of the dough and place it in the freezer for 30 minutes to harden.
- 4
Press the remaining 2/3 of the dough into the bottom of a lined 20x20cm square baking pan.
- 5
Spread 200g of your favorite jam (apricot or raspberry work best) evenly over the base layer.
- 6
Take the hardened dough from the freezer and grate it coarsely directly over the jam layer using a box grater.
- 7
Bake in a preheated oven at 190°C for about 25-30 minutes until the top is golden and fragrant.
- 8
Allow to cool completely in the pan before cutting into squares, as the warm jam will be very runny.
Frequently Asked Questions
What are Viennese Cookie Bars?+
Viennese Cookie Bars are a Russian dessert consisting of a grated shortcrust pastry base layered with fruit jam and topped with crumbled dough. These bars are typically served as a sweet snack accompanying tea or coffee.
What is Grated Pie?+
Often called 'Viennese Pie' in Russia, this is a shortbread-based dessert featuring a layer of jam and a shredded pastry topping. It is a staple of home baking due to its pantry-friendly ingredients.
Which jam works best?+
Use a tart jam like raspberry, apricot, or red currant. The acidity of these jams cuts through the richness of the buttery shortbread.
Why freeze the top layer?+
Freezing the dough makes it firm enough to grate cleanly, creating the signature shredded topping that bakes into a crisp, streusel-like finish.
Can I make it gluten-free?+
Yes, substitute the wheat flour with a high-quality gluten-free all-purpose blend, though you may need an extra pinch of binder like xanthan gum.
How should I store it?+
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or in the fridge for a week; it stays delicious as the jam softens the pastry.
